June 25, 1925 A meeting of Chicago and Alton Railway officials, Chicago, Peoria and St. Louis, apple growers, farmers, fruit growers and business men of Calhoun county, was held at the courthouse in Hardin. June 25,1925 Lorsbach Brothers, Pete and Frank, who own five orchard farms in Calhoun County and two in Jersey County, were the first among our apple growers to sell their 1925 apple crop, in the three orchards located in Lincoln Valley, south of Hardin.
